For outdoor patio projects in Waterbury, Connecticut, we focus on building structures that complement the local housing stock and withstand the region's weather. Connecticut experiences four distinct seasons, with wet springs and potentially harsh winters that can impact unmaintained hardscapes. Our installation process prioritizes a deep, compacted gravel base to mitigate frost heave and ensure stability. We excavate, install multiple layers of compacted base material, and then carefully lay the pavers, ensuring proper drainage and a level surface designed to endure Connecticut's seasonal shifts and maintain its appearance over time.

Is pouring concrete cheaper than installing pavers for a patio in Connecticut?

While concrete may have a lower initial material cost, pavers generally offer greater long-term value due to their durability and repairability. Concrete can crack and stain, requiring costly repairs or replacement. Pavers can be individually replaced if damaged. What are the key considerations for an outdoor patio in Connecticut's climate?

Connecticut's climate, with its wet springs and freezing winters, requires a paver patio installation that accounts for frost heave and proper drainage. A deep, compacted base is crucial to prevent settling and shifting. Our installations are built to last through these seasonal changes, and we provide free phone quotes to discuss your project.
